Murphy Sr., Eugene E. 84, formerly of LaGrange Park, Korean War Veteran. Beloved husband of the late Joanne; loving father of Elizabeth (Robert) Murphy-Vivoda, Eugene E., Jr. (Solita), Brian (Elizabeth) and Catherine (Frank) Murphy-Haywood; devoted grandfather of Brendan, Bridget, Patrick, Conor, Daniel, Caitlin, Madison, Regan, Pearce, Michael, Morgan, Sean and Ryan; dear uncle of many. Visitation 10:00 a.m. until time of Funeral Mass 11:30 a.m., Monday, May 1, 2017 at St. Francis Xavier Church, 124 N. Spring Ave., LaGrange. Interment Queen of Heaven Cemetery. In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ions to Alzheimer's Association. appreciated. Gene was a lifelong White Sox and Notre Dame football fan. He was a proud graduate of Loras College. He enjoyed loving family memories at Lake Mill in Michigan. Gene was also a former member of the Brookfield VFW and Moose Lodge, and a member of Knights of Columbus.
